Solution for -6(p-3)-12=48 equation:


Simplifying
-6(p + -3) + -12 = 48

Reorder the terms:
-6(-3 + p) + -12 = 48
(-3 * -6 + p * -6) + -12 = 48
(18 + -6p) + -12 = 48

Reorder the terms:
18 + -12 + -6p = 48

Combine like terms: 18 + -12 = 6
6 + -6p = 48

Solving
6 + -6p = 48

Solving for variable 'p'.

Move all terms containing p to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-6' to each side of the equation.
6 + -6 + -6p = 48 + -6

Combine like terms: 6 + -6 = 0
0 + -6p = 48 + -6
-6p = 48 + -6

Combine like terms: 48 + -6 = 42
-6p = 42

Divide each side by '-6'.
p = -7

Simplifying
p = -7
